        Update for the day

        Doors and hood painted on the inside, gives you an idea of what I've done to the car, everything, everywhere has been painted inside and out, I want it to look professional and well sorted, having one colour here and another there is a quick way of making things look cheap.





        Nerptech angle kit is installed, tons of lock! Waiting on the right bolts for the inner joints as they were on back order, but kit is in enough to get the car rolling around with temporary bolts/washers. Chaz at Nerptech will be sending those my way once they come and I can set up the front end properly



        Tons of adjustment, ackerman, roll center, bump steer, control arm length, and of course toe are adjustable very easily! Can't wait for a track day to play with the ackerman and see how the feel of the car at lock changes.





        Put the rear lexan windows in after the doors were good and cured from painting, nice to put stuff in for good! Painted black borders on the small quarter lexan for that oem look.



        Rear lexan window mocked up, border painted, and holes drilled. Using riv-nuts/threaded inserts to hold it in, nice to have it removable if the need arises.







        A peak of the cockpit taking shape, used some All star performance steering stuff to make a column, using their firewall flange bearing, 3/4 heim, quick release and dash bar bracket. Used the stock u joint/collapsible steering shaft in the bay to keep things safe. Need to get a seat before I set the final height and distance for the wheel but its good enough for now to roll the car around the shop.



        Hopefully have the front doors and hood paint finished tomorrow so it can cure and be assembled towards the end of the weekend. Forgot to take pictures of the rear firewall but that's also taking shape, once that's wrapped up I can put the rear window in for good and run the necessary wiring from the back of the car to the front.
